3. applying sealers it may enter the pump inhibiting valve action causing no prime or no shut off Failures due to foreign debris are not covered under the warranty STEP THREE Connect pump to battery or 12V supply Batteries are hazardous because they contain caustic acid and can emit explosive gases Caution must be exercised when making connections to a battery to avoid shock and contact with acid and to prevent any sparking that could lead to an explosion ALWAYS follow the safety instructions and steps listed below in exact sequence when connecting the pump to the battery terminals The pump should be on a dedicated individual circuit controlled with an ON OFF switch rated at or above the fuse amp rating indicated by the pump motor label For the pump to meet European CE requirements the circuit must be protected with a slow blow fuse or equivalent circuit breaker Use 14 AWG wire or larger Connect the pump to battery using the following procedure 1 Disconnect the boat s battery ground wire 2 Connect the pump s red wire to the positive terminal of the battery 3 Connect the pump s black wire to the negative terminal of the battery 4 Reconnect the boat s battery ground wire Note Skip steps 1 and 4 if battery is not in a boat or vehicle WARNING Always connect in this sequence to avoid possible shock STEP FOUR Check and test completed assembly Check assembly to assure the pump is properly assembled and
4. in safe working condition Test the system for leaks 1 Ifa holding tank is used fill the tank with water 2 Ifthe pump is an on demand pump when turned on the pump will prime itself then turn off once reaching pressure When the flow continues the pump will automatically re start 3 Check for leaks throughout the system If a leak is detected fix the leak and re test the system Operation Using the Pump Pressure switch operation The pressure switch on the end of the pump reacts to outlet pressure and interrupts power at the shut off pressure indicated on the pump label When outlet pressure drops below a predetermined limit the switch will turn the pump ON and run until the shut off pressure is achieved The shut off pressure is set to factory calibrated standards Note f the plumbing is restrictive or the flow rate is very slow the Pump may re pressurize the outlet faster than the fluid is being released causing rapid cycling ON OFF within 2 seconds If the pump is subjected to rapid cycling during normal operation or for infrequent period damage may occur Applications which exhibit rapid cycling should have restrictions in the outlet eliminated or minimized Discontinue use if clogged or inoperative If the pump must be left unattended at any time 1 Disconnect power to the pump 2 Relieve system pressure Maintenance or Repair 1 Toservice the pump disconnect power to the pump and be sure all system pre

6. ld result in serious injury to the operator or nearby persons animals or could cause damage to the environment Summary of Important Information Listed below is a summary of safety information of particular importance DURING ASSEMBLY e EXERCISE CAUTION when attaching the ON OFF switch not included to battery terminals Follow the steps listed in the Assembly section of this manual in exact sequence when connecting the pump to battery terminals Caution must be exercised to avoid contact with battery acid and to prevent sparking e CHECK and TEST completed assembly as directed in this manual e DO NOT MODIFY pump design Installation STEP ONE Mounting This pump is self priming The pump should be located in an area that is dry and provides ventilation A CAUTION DO NOT locate the motor near low temperature plastics or combustible material The surface temperature of the motor may exceed 121 C e The pump may be mounted in any position However if mounting the pump vertically the pump head should be in the down position so that in the unlikely event of a leak fluid will not enter the motor e Secure the rubber feet with appropriate fasteners DO NOT compress the feet doing so will reduce their ability to isolate vibration and noise STEP TWO Connect pump to input and output hoses A CAUTION Sealers and Teflon tape may act as lubricant causing cracked housings or stripped threads due to over tightening Care should be used when
